The LC (Lucent Connector) is a widely used fiber optic connector featuring a 1.25 mm ferrule, which is half the size of SC connectors, making it ideal for high-density applications in data centers, enterprise networks, and SFP modules . Multimode LC connectors are specifically designed for multimode fibers such as OM1, OM2, OM3, and OM4, typically with core diameters of 50 µm or 62.5 µm . They are available in simplex (single fiber) or duplex (two fibers) configurations, supporting bidirectional communication .
Multimode LC connectors can be terminated using mechanical splice, pre-polished, or field-installable kits. They are compatible with LC-to-LC patch cords, and adapters are available for connecting to other connector types like SC or MPO/MTP . Proper cleaning and alignment are critical to maintain low insertion loss and high optical performance.
